Spent the weekend down on the Harbor. Nothing too unusual, but a great time to be out. Saturday there was a significant movement of Western Tanagers and Olive-sided Flycatchers along the outer coast, and a singing MacGillivreys Warbler at Twin Harbors S.P. Sunday there was male Blue-winged Teal at Johns River. What would be significant in the Grays Harbor area would be a trip without seeing a Eurasian Collared Dove...
